Output 324b16f8c40809054e771c271836f20313e0393b7cc73d45628c41163a2cabf3:3

value
5751
script pubkey
OP_0 OP_PUSHBYTES_20 aec8d20c6432b556457b154bee245600b32e5a52
address
tb1q4mydyrryx264v3tmz497ufzkqzejukjj7dmxyu
transaction
324b16f8c40809054e771c271836f20313e0393b7cc73d45628c41163a2cabf3
confirmations
35889
spent
true